Celebrating Peter Abbott – President of Norths Chess Club (2019–2024)

Today we want to recognise the incredible contribution of Peter Abbott, who served as President of Norths Chess Club from 2019 to 2024.

Peter originally joined Norths in 2007 and quickly became a vital part of the club, joining the committee by 2008 and earning a nomination for the Norths President’s Shield in 2011. In 2019, he stepped up as President. During his leadership, membership almost doubled and the club grew into one of the most respected and active chess communities in NSW.

Peter’s chess journey began long before Norths. Born in the UK, he moved to South Africa in 1976, where his career and chess both took off. At the 1978 South African Open in Durban, Peter won both the National (South African Open) and State (Natal) titles against an international field. After a long break from competitive play, he returned to chess in 2007 and has been a steady competitor and mentor ever since.

Today, Peter continues to serve the game as Vice President of the New South Wales Chess Association, helping guide chess growth across the state. His dedication, leadership, and lifelong passion for the game have left a lasting mark on our club and community.
